    The bee fauna of an Atlantic coastal plain tidal marsh community in Southern New England, USA

    Get PDF
     With growing evidence of changes in local abundance, geographical range, and species diversity of wild bees, it is imperative to document wild bee communities in representative habitats throughout North America. The Connecticut shoreline has historically been subject to many natural and anthropogenic disturbances, and there is a lack of baseline data regarding bee biodiversity in Connecticut’s maritime habitats. In this study, we characterize the wild bee fauna of a discrete maritime habitat in Connecticut, USA, and examine salt-marsh, beach dune, and coastal scrub bee communities adjacent to Long Island Sound. Patterns found are discussed in relation to recent coastal surveys in New England. Biweekly surveys were conducted at Grass Island (Guilford, CT) over a two-year period (2011-2012) using pan traps and effort-based (timed) net collecting from flowers. A total of 3928 individual bees were collected, representing five families, 18 genera and at least 80 species. Floral records for 374 individuals resulted in associations of 35 bee species with 19 species of flowers. Seventy percent of the bees captured in the net survey were visiting alien plants, with the exotic Rosa rugosa Thunb. having the highest level of bee diversity and relative abundance. The total number of bee species collected in this survey represents approximately 23% of the known Connecticut fauna, including four specialists associated with coastal and wetland habitats. The abundance and diversity of bees visiting alien plants on Grass Island, as well as the occurrence of these sand specialists, may prove to be of conservation concern as the Connecticut shoreline continues to be altered. &nbsp

    Fulminant Cerebral Fat Embolism: Case Description and Review of the Literature

    Get PDF
    The release of fat and bone marrow fragments is a common occurrence following traumatic and nontraumatic events. In most cases, they go symptomless or cause only minor disturbances, but occasionally they can determine a multiorgan dysfunction whose severity ranges from mild to fatal. The authors describe the case of a patient who became deeply comatose and ultimately died after a traffic accident in which he suffered the exposed right femoral and tibial fracture in the absence of other injuries. He underwent the external fixation of the fractured bones 2 hours after the admission under general anesthesia. Three hours later, he failed to awake at the suspension of the anesthetic agents and became anisocoric; a CT scan demonstrated a diffuse cerebral edema with the herniation of the cerebellar tonsils; these abnormalities were unresponsive to the treatment and the brain death was one day later. The causes, the mechanisms, the symptoms, the prevention, and the treatment of the syndrome are reviewed and discussed

    Dual focus polarisation splitting lens

    Get PDF
    We have successfully designed and measured a unique polarisation splitting lens which focuses the orthogonal linear polarisations side-by-side in the lens focal plane. This concept can find application in situations where there is limited space for the beam splitters and focusing optics that are required for incoherent detectors

    Urban Native Flora and Noteworthy Bee Species: Bridgeport, CT

    Get PDF
    The economic value of bees and other pollinators in the United States, as a whole, is estimated to be approximately $3 billion per year. Bees in urban matrixes provide crucial pollination services to urban community farms and gardens. The decline of notable bee species (A. mellifera, B. affinis, B. terrnarius) has prompted the expansive initiative of determining conservation status of all bee species. Urban areas have long been under-sampled, especially for bees, which surprisingly sometimes can provide refuge for insects. urban bee communities, and the flora they use for brood provisioning and nutrition, is not well understood. Here, we present several notable bee species and floral interactions observed in Bridgeport, Connecticut across multiple flight seasons

    Recovering Dietary Information from Extant and Extinct Primates Using Plant Microremains

    Get PDF
    When reconstructing the diets of primates, researchers often rely on several well established methods, such as direct observation, studies of discarded plant parts, and analysis of macrobotanical remains in fecal matter. Most of these studies can be performed only on living primate groups, however, and the diets of extinct, subfossil, and fossil groups are known only from proxy methods. Plant microremains, tiny plant structures with distinctive morphologies, can record the exact plant foods that an individual consumed. They can be recovered from recently deceased and fossil primate samples, and can also be used to supplement traditional dietary analyses in living groups. Here I briefly introduce plant microremains, provide examples of how they have been successfully used to reconstruct the diets of humans and other species, and describe methods for their application in studies of primate dietary ecology

    Communication and visiting policies in Italian intensive care units during the first COVID-19 pandemic wave and lockdown: a nationwide survey

    Get PDF
    Background: During the first coronavirus disease 2019 (COVID-19) pandemic wave, an unprecedented number of patients with respiratory failure due to a new, highly contagious virus needed hospitalization and intensive care unit (ICU) admission. The aim of the present study was to describe the communication and visiting policies of Italian intensive care units (ICUs) during the first COVID-19 pandemic wave and national lockdown and compare these data with prepandemic conditions. Methods: A national web-based survey was conducted among 290 Italian hospitals. Each ICU (active between February 24 and May 31, 2020) was encouraged to complete an individual questionnaire inquiring the hospital/ICU structure/organization, communication/visiting habits and the role of clinical psychology prior to, and during the first COVID-19 pandemic wave. Results: Two hundred and nine ICUs from 154 hospitals (53% of the contacted hospitals) completed the survey (202 adult and 7 pediatric ICUs). Among adult ICUs, 60% were dedicated to COVID-19 patients, 21% were dedicated to patients without COVID-19 and 19% were dedicated to both categories (Mixed). A total of 11,102 adult patients were admitted to the participating ICUs during the study period and only approximately 6% of patients received at least one visit. Communication with family members was guaranteed daily through an increased use of electronic devices and was preferentially addressed to the same family member. Compared to the prepandemic period, clinical psychologists supported physicians more often regarding communication with family members. Fewer patients received at least one visit from family members in COVID and mixed-ICUs than in non-COVID ICUs, l (0 [0–6]%, 0 [0–4]% and 11 [2–25]%, respectively, p < 0.001). Habits of pediatric ICUs were less affected by the pandemic. Conclusions: Visiting policies of Italian ICUs dedicated to adult patients were markedly altered during the first COVID-19 wave. Remote communication was widely adopted as a surrogate for family meetings. New strategies to favor a family-centered approach during the current and future pandemics are warranted
